AirROI's current Wichita extract, August 2025 through July 2026, pins typical listings at about $16,797 a year on 628 active rentals. The average night was $150. Occupancy was 40.7 percent. Revenue per available night was $64. Year over year is minus 4.8 percent. Active supply moved plus 27.6 percent. Call Wichita Express Office in the Finance Department for the Chapter 3.40 license. Apply online at license.wichita.gov. The city's April 2026 information sheet lists $225 per dwelling unit, non-transferable, non-refundable, expiring one year after issuance. Liability insurance is $250,000. Owner-occupied means the owner lives on the premises and is present during the rental. A resident agent inside city limits is required if the owner is a corporation, LLC, or lives more than 30 miles outside the city. When is Wichita strongest month?
June is the busiest revenue month. October and May are the other strong months. February is the slowest. Occupancy is weakest in July. Protect the named peak month. Price the named hole like the hole. Do not treat a satellite calendar as this stay.

Is a 30-night minimum the same as occupancy?
No. 151 listings, 24 percent of 628 active rentals, set a 30-night minimum. Stay is still 7.2 nights. Remaining Chapter 3.40 status is ordinance, not occupancy. A 30-night filter is a platform setting, not occupancy. Write the stay length the extract named. Do not sell a filled month you have not booked.
